The book focuses on application of concepts in chemical engineering and biological sciences in the field of food science and technology. Initial chapters emphasize more on the concepts and applications of biological sciences in food industry and the latter section concentrates on the utility of chemical engineering in food technology. It will be a useful guide for biologists and a quick reference for engineers on the latest topics in food science and technology including food biochemistry food microbiology food processing production and preservation technologies food quality assurance and standards and role of biotechnology in food industry. It will also serve as a useful reference for the professionals in food and related industries as well as the teachers handling food processing and technology related courses at the BE/B.Tech or MSc / M.Tech levels.

About the Author | Sinosh Skariyachan is currently a lecturer in Department of Biotechnology Engineering Dayananda Sagar College of Engineering Bangalore India. He has MSc (microbiology) and MSc (bio-informatics) and is pursuing PhD. He has about a decades experience of teaching and research in microbial biotechnology food microbiology in silico modeling and computer-aided drug designing. He has published many research articles in various international journals and presented research papers at various national and international conferences. Abhilash M is currently working as bio-informatics software engineer at US Technology Global Trivandrum. He is a former senior lecturer Department of Biotechnology Oxford College of Engineering (VTU) Bangalore and visiting faculty for ME (bio-informatics) program at UVCE Bangalore University. He has Mtech (bio-informatics) with honors and BE (biotechnology). He has published more than 40 scientific articles in the field of computational and experimental biotechnology in various international and national journals. He has written two books Introduction to Bio-informatics and Microarray Technology and Introduction to Bioprocess Engineering. |
